Dolce & Gabbana Fall 2012: A Celebration of Sicilian Heritage
The Fall 2012 collection was a love letter to Sicily, the island that has profoundly shaped Domenico Dolce and Stefano Gabbana's creative vision. This wasn't a mere superficial nod to the region; rather, it was a deeply felt exploration of its vibrant culture, expressed through a sophisticated blend of traditional and modern elements. The show itself was a spectacle, transporting the audience to a world of sun-drenched landscapes and ancient traditions. The models, adorned in richly textured fabrics and intricate embellishments, embodied the strength and beauty of Sicilian women.
The color palette mirrored the island's diverse landscape, ranging from the deep, earthy tones of the volcanic soil to the bright, sunny hues of the citrus groves. Deep reds, rich browns, and vibrant oranges were juxtaposed with softer shades of cream, ivory, and blush pink, creating a harmonious and visually stunning effect. The fabrics themselves were a testament to the designers' commitment to quality and craftsmanship. Luxurious silks, opulent velvets, and intricately embroidered lace were used to create garments that felt both decadent and exquisitely made.
Key Elements of the Collection:
Several key elements defined the Dolce & Gabbana Fall 2012 collection, solidifying its place as a significant moment in the brand's history. These included:
* Intricate Embellishments: The collection was heavily embellished, reflecting the rich decorative traditions of Sicily. Intricate embroidery, sparkling sequins, and delicate beading adorned many of the pieces, adding a layer of opulence and glamour. These embellishments weren't merely decorative; they were integral to the design, adding texture, depth, and visual interest. Floral motifs, a recurring theme in Dolce & Gabbana's work, were prominently featured, often rendered in shimmering gold or silver thread.
* Tailoring Excellence: Dolce & Gabbana are renowned for their impeccable tailoring, and the Fall 2012 collection was no exception. Sharp-shouldered jackets, impeccably fitted trousers, and exquisitely crafted coats showcased the designers' mastery of this fundamental aspect of haute couture. The tailoring provided a strong foundation for the more elaborate embellishments, creating a balance between structure and ornamentation.
* Floral Prints and Motifs: Floral prints and motifs were used extensively throughout the collection, further emphasizing the Sicilian inspiration. These weren't your typical dainty floral patterns; instead, they were bold, vibrant, and often oversized, adding a touch of dramatic flair to the garments. The prints were often incorporated into the embellishment, creating a seamless blend of pattern and texture.
